Falafel restaurant with several locations. Serves items like falafel sandwiches and wraps, hummus, potato wedges, and baba ganoush. Open Mon-Sun 12:00-21:00.

Not bad at all - Edit
Thought we'd try eating here after reading reviews here on Happy Cow. The staff were friendly and the food was okay. The falafels were really nice though, best part of our meals for both of us.
Read moreWe both ordered 2 small salads, the chickpeas & lentil and the Fatoush with 3 falafels. Together with a couple of cans of Kombucha it came to £24. We went & sat down a few minutes later the waitress came to tell us there was only one Fatoush left. So, we ordered the Moroccan Quinoa in its place and shared.
The food arrived super fast much as you'd expect in a fast food style outlet. We each received 4 falafels, I'm guessing by way of an apology. There was also a couple of dips to accompany the falafel, tahini and a spicy tomato/harissa style.
The food was mega filling, especially the Chickpea and lentil salad, which was 95% lentils. If either of us had ordered the normal size chick/lentil salad I doubt we'd have got through it all.
I've got to say the falafels were really good, crispy on the outside and soft and flavourful on the in. The tahini dip was great too.
I would eat here again. Sadly there was a lot of single use plastics used to serve our food. I guess this is the same serving method as the take away option.
Pros: Falafels were great, Staff were friendly , Inexpensive & plenty of vegan options
Cons: Basic utilitarian furniture & decoration, A lot of single use plastics used

Great fresh treat - Edit
First takeaway in over a year. Spur of the moment thing. No need to preorder. Good space for ordering and waiting. Floor clearly marked. Hand sanitizer station easy to find and use. Falafel freshly formed from raw mixture and cooked to order. Salads boxed up on ordering. We had different salads, both very tasty and fresh. Plenty of herbs etc. Not oily. We had green tea and mint tea. I thought it was strange that there was also a regular breakfast tea bag in both teas but it worked. The hummus and baklava were delicious. Just under £20 for the two of us. Really good. We have been oil free for about 6 months and didn't feel unwell after this meal, well for 5 hours anyway as I'm reviewing 5 hrs after. Staff wearing masks and gloves and close enough to botanic gardens to eat outside and still be warm. Recommended.
Read morePros: Lots of vegan options, Tasty, fresh, quick and cooked to order, Good location near botanic gardens
